How to Use Natural Recovery in BG3
Natural Recovery is the recovery Action learned by Circle of the Land Druids in contrast to Lunar Mend learned by Circle of Moon Druids. Natural Recovery focuses more on replenishing the Druid's energies instead of their health, as it recovers Spell Slots that have been used already to cast Spells. As Natural Recovery is an Action and not a Spell, it can be used anytime but cannot be used successively, with characters needing a Long Rest for it to go off cooldown. The number of Spell Slots that will be recovered when using Natural Recovery will depend on the Druid's level. Players can choose any combination of Spell Slot levels and how many of each level to recover, as long as the combination equates to up to half of the Druid's level, rounded up. For example, a level eight Druid can choose to recover two level 2 Spell Slots, four level 1 Spell Slots, just one level 4 Spell Slot, or any other combination, as long as the value equates to up to 4.

It's worth noting that you cannot recover level 6 spell slots with this feature, even if you have 6 charges. The highest slot you can recover is level 5, leaving you with 1 charge.
